When Is Pokémon TCG Pocket Dropping Space-Time Smackdown and Trading?

Mark your calendars! Starting January 29th, 2025, you'll be able to trade cards within Pokémon TCG Pocket. Following closely behind, the Space-Time Smackdown expansion will launch on January 30th, 2025. This update not only brings new cards but also enhances your digital binder and display board with fresh covers featuring Dialga, Palkia, and Darkrai.

The introduction of trading has been a long-awaited feature, and it's finally here. To participate in trading, you'll need two new items: trade hourglasses and trade tokens. Keep in mind that the cards eligible for trading are limited to rarity levels 1-4 and ★1. Initially, you'll be able to trade cards from the Genetic Apex and Mythical Island expansions, with the promise of more tradeable cards in future updates.

The Space-Time Smackdown expansion dives into the Sinnoh region, bringing with it two new booster packs centered around the Legendary Pokémon Dialga and Palkia. Alongside these, you'll find stunning new card illustrations. The expansion also includes Lucario, the steel-and-fighting type powerhouse, and the three beloved starter Pokémon from Sinnoh: Turtwig, Chimchar, and Piplup.
